Release the locking latch 14 of the
battery bay door and flip the door 13
open (Fig. 3).
To insert battery pack, align battery
pack 23 and slide it into battery pack
terminal 19 until it locks into position
(an audible click sound is an
indication that the battery pack is
locked). Do not force.
To remove the battery pack, press
the battery pack release button 24
and slide the battery pack completely
out of the battery bay. It may be more
convenient for some users to remove
the battery if the unit is standing on
one of its sides.
To close the battery bay door, bring it
up against the seal on the housing
and lock it by placing the latch's
catch in the mating slot on the
housing and pressing the latch's lever
section.
The battery door must be installed,
closed and latched before the unit can
be operated.

As an alternative, the unit can be
powered using the included power
supply adapter.
Open the connection ports cover 12.
Insert the plug-in connector of the
power supply into connection socket 17
(Fig. 1). Connect the power supply to
power outlet.
After removing the plug-in connector,
reattach the connection ports cover to
protect against dirt/debris.
